Navigating the Hair Jungle: Tips for Finding Your Perfect Match

Okay, so you're sold. Rue de Vesoul is your new hair promised land. But with potentially multiple salons to choose from, how do you find the one that’s right for you? Don’t panic! Think of it as a fun adventure, a quest for coiffure perfection. Here are a few pointers:

  • Do Your Research (Like You're Planning a Military Operation): Don't just walk into the first salon you see. Stalk their social media (in a non-creepy way, of course!). Check out their website. Read reviews (but take them with a grain of salt – everyone has different tastes). See if their style aesthetic aligns with your own.
  • Ask Around (Become a Hair Detective): Talk to friends, colleagues, even that stranger with the envy-inducing bob on the bus. Get recommendations. Find out who people trust with their precious locks.
  • Consider Specialization (Because Not All Hairdressers Are Created Equal): Some stylists are color wizards, others are cutting geniuses, and some are experts in specific hair types. If you have curly hair, find someone who specializes in curly hair! If you want a complicated color transformation, find a color specialist! Don't leave it to chance.
  • Book a Consultation (The "Meet and Greet" of the Hair World): Most salons offer free consultations. Take advantage of them! This is your chance to meet the stylist, discuss your hair goals, ask questions, and get a feel for their personality and expertise. It's also a good opportunity to gauge whether they actually listen to you or just launch into a monologue about the latest trends (which may or may not suit you).
  • Trust Your Gut (If It Feels Wrong, It Probably Is): If you walk into a salon and get a weird vibe, don't ignore it. Trust your instincts. A good hairdresser should make you feel comfortable, confident, and excited about your hair, not nervous and insecure.

  • The Language Barrier (Unless You're Fluent in "Hair-Speak"): Make sure you can clearly communicate your desires to your stylist. Pictures are your friend! Bring inspiration photos. Use descriptive words. Don't just say "shorter," specify how much shorter. Otherwise, you might end up with a surprise buzz cut (unless that's what you're into, in which case, go for it!).
  • The "Trend Victim" Syndrome (Resist the Urge to Follow Every Fad): Just because a hairstyle is trending on Instagram doesn't mean it will look good on you. A good stylist will help you find a look that complements your face shape, hair texture, and lifestyle. Don't be afraid to say "no" to a trend if it doesn't feel right.
  • The "Over-Promising" Hairdresser (If It Sounds Too Good to Be True, It Probably Is): Be wary of stylists who make unrealistic promises. Can they magically transform your fine, limp hair into voluminous, cascading waves in one session? Probably not. Manage your expectations. Hair transformations take time and effort (and sometimes a whole lot of product!).
  • The "Silent Treatment" Stylist (Communication Is Key!): A good stylist should communicate with you throughout the process. They should explain what they're doing, why they're doing it, and what you can expect. If they're just silently snipping away without saying a word, speak up! Ask questions! It's your hair, after all!
  • The "Upsell" Artist (Know Your Budget and Stick to It!): Be prepared for stylists to recommend products and services that you might not need. It's okay to say "no." Know your budget and stick to it. You don't need a $500 hair treatment to have healthy, beautiful hair (although if you want one, by all means, indulge!).

Maintaining Your New 'Do: The Home Edition

Okay, so you've got the salon-perfect hair. Now comes the challenge of maintaining it at home. Here are a few tips to keep your locks looking luscious between appointments:

  • Invest in Quality Products (Don't Skimp on the Essentials): Use shampoo, conditioner, and styling products that are specifically designed for your hair type.
  • Don't Overwash (It Strips Your Hair of Natural Oils): Aim for washing your hair every other day, or even less frequently if you can get away with it.
  • Use Heat Protectant (Before You Reach for the Blow Dryer or Straightener): Heat is your hair's enemy.
  • Get Regular Trims (To Prevent Split Ends): A trim every 6-8 weeks will keep your hair healthy and prevent breakage.
  • Eat a Healthy Diet (What You Eat Affects Your Hair): A diet rich in protein, vitamins, and minerals will promote healthy hair growth.
